Rhyme Scheme: AABBCCDDEFMANY love music but for music s sake | A |
Many because her touches can awake | A |
Thoughts that repose within the breast half dead | B |
And rise to follow where she loves to lead | B |
What various feelings come from days gone by | C |
What tears from far off sources dim the eye | C |
Few when light fingers with sweet voices play | D |
And melodies swell pause and melt away | D |
Mind how at every touch at every tone | E |
A spark of life hath glisten d and hath gone | F |
Walter Savage Landor
